On this episode of Stock Movers:
- Meta Platforms (META) will pay as much as $27 billion over the next five years for access to artificial intelligence infrastructure from cloud provider Nebius Group (NBIS) as it spends aggressively to compete with the industry’s top frontier models.
- National Storage Affiliates (NSA) shares are soaring after Public Storage agreed to acquire the company for $41.68 per share. The stock last closed at $30.94.
- Dollar Tree (DLTR) gave a mixed annual outlook, raising some doubts about its ability to keep winning over shoppers with low prices.
